A year after Assad’s collapse, Syria battles trauma, sectarian rifts and the slow work of rebuilding

Published on: Dec. 9, 2025, 7:04 a.m. | Source: The Economic Times

A year after Bashar Assad's fall, Syria grapples with healing from decades of repression and civil war. While former prisoner Mohammad Marwan finds life outside Saydnaya prison, the nation faces ongoing challenges with sectarian violence, stalled reconstruction, and economic hardship. Despite diplomatic overtures, rebuilding remains largely an individual effort, with many seeking better opportunities abroad.
